Output 6c2164f42b0c73410868c8200fe81eb9cf0bb8a5c9fdac02bc426db23cad083b:78

value
73711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ab64b5cd9c236415cd475733a64bb32ee3dede5 OP_EQUAL
address
3P64RU6hsTa4Z4z4YX2gb21muKwvnTK1kB
transaction
6c2164f42b0c73410868c8200fe81eb9cf0bb8a5c9fdac02bc426db23cad083b
confirmations
206314
spent
true